Lyric Opera of Chicago announces new Ring of the Nibelung

Lyric Opera of Chicago's new Ring of the Nibelung will open in fall 2016 with Das Rheingold and continue with one opera per year, ending with three sets of the complete four-opera cycle in April 2020. This will mark British director David Pountney's first complete Ring; Music Director Sir Andrew Davis conducts. Eric Owens will sing Wotan, Christine Goerke is Brünnhilde. Pountney provided few details about his concept, although he did emphasize that Wagner wrote the four operas over a 20-year span.
